西門子存儲區位置
『壹』 關於西門子200PLC數據永久保存(不是斷電保持)
西門子200PLC的數據永久保存區在MB0-MB1,斷電後數據不會被清除,會繼續保持。
a.最多可以設置6個數據保持區域
b.選擇數據保持區的存儲區類型(V、M、T和C的當前值)
c.指定數據保持區的起始地址:相對於地址0的偏移值,如14就是起始地址為MB14
d.存儲單元的個數(在b.中指定的數據單元的個數)
e.清除當前的設置(為不保持)
如果將MB0-MB13共14個位元組范圍中的存儲單元設置為「保持」,則CPU在斷電時會自動將其內容寫入到EEPROM的相應區域中,在重新上電後用EEPROM的內容覆蓋這些存儲區。也就是能做到永久保存。如上圖藍圈內所示。
數據區設置為不保持時,可以將CPU斷電然後再上電、在StatusChart(狀態表)中檢查相應地址單元內容是否改變可以檢驗數據是否正確地存入EEPROM。
以上的「保持」設置(除了MB0-MB13)都是靠內置超級電容(+外插電池卡)的方式供電實現。
定時器T和計數器C的當前值可以保持,而它們的位地址狀態不能保持。只有TONR定時器數據才能保持。
『貳』 西門子中MB MW MD是什麼意思
M表示內部存儲區。MB表示長度為位元組的操作數在內部存儲區,MW表示長度為字的操作數在內部存儲區,MD表示長度為雙字的操作數在內部存儲區。
操作數包含兩個要素:標識符和標識參數。標識符用來表示操作數存放區域及操作位數;標識參數用來表示操作數在該存儲區域內的具體位置。
存儲區域包括有:輸入映像區(I),輸出映像區(Q),內部存儲區(M),物理輸入區(PI),物理輸出區(PQ),數據塊(DB),數據塊(DI),臨時堆棧(L)
輔助標識符包括有:X(位),B(位元組),W(字—2位元組),D(雙字—4位元組)
(2)西門子存儲區位置擴展閱讀
西門子PLC有三種編程語言:梯形圖、STL、SCL。STL編程語言所能完成的功能內容基本為100%。STL強大的地方在於不僅可以隨意處理梯形圖中的各種邏輯關系,而且在運算以及指針等復雜的功能上有著梯形圖無法做到的功能。
STL指令及其結構:
一條完整的STL指令,應該包含指令符+操作數。其中的操作數是指令要執行的目標,也就是指令要進行操作的地址。
註:有些語句指令不帶操作數,他們的操作對象是唯一的,如
NOT//對邏輯操作結果(RLO)取反
『叄』 西門子DB0存儲器哪邊存最高位
西門子DB0存儲器左邊是存高位。
西門子DB0存儲器遵循「高位低存」的方法,依次是從低位到高位,即左是高位,右是低位。
西門子裝載存儲器是一種常用類型存儲卡( MMC 卡)。
『肆』 有個西門子plc現在需要將它裡面的存儲卡換掉,但是用了這么久的plc,卻不知道存儲卡在哪個位子
你好!
據我所知,PLC的存儲卡基本上是可以更換的,但有的PLC的存儲卡為內置,電路集成的這個換起來就比較麻煩了,一般的工作量也是蠻大的!但現在PLC的內存一般都是外置的,方便更換的!
外置的的位置的話,一般就在編程口的上面了,有一排或者幾排插槽的就是了,突出來的,那一條就是!
內置的話,一般是集成的,換起來比較麻煩,必須換的話,專業點的人員更換為好!
希望對你有所幫助!
『伍』 西門子s7-300,MPI協議中,QW和VW的區別是什麼 觸摸屏與PLC通信,觸摸屏中設置地址類型應該是QW還是VW
在S7-300中QW、AW、VW分別是埠的模擬輸出、模擬輸入和內存的字,觸摸屏如果支持MPI的話直接QW就行,一般還是VW的好。
西門子300PLC存儲區為M區,位地址開頭用MB,字地址用MW 。
S7-300 CPU有三個基本存儲區:
(1)系統存儲區:RAM類型,用於存放操作數據(I/O、位存儲、定時器、計數器等)。
(2)裝載存儲區:物理上是CPU模塊中的部分RAM,加上內置的EEPROM或選用的可拆卸FEPROM卡,用於存放用戶程序。
(3)工作存儲區:物理上是佔用CPU模塊中的部分RAM,其存儲內容是CPU運行時,所執行的用戶程序單元(邏輯塊和功能塊)的復製件。CPU程序所能訪問的存儲區為系統存儲區的全部、工作存儲區中的數據塊DB、暫時局部數據存儲區、外設I/O存儲區等。
參考資料:http://wenku..com/link?url=MiNPRjQO1ZoRsmc3jo-EZ0d4hZhLgNXzSCTUm
『陸』 請問PLC程序是存儲在什麼地方啊
樓上的回答不專業,現在的PLC都是可以重新編程的,程序是放在程序存儲器裡面也就是樓上說的ROM,不過好多廠家是弄了加密程序在裡面,所以你無法讀出來,只可以運用!RAM是數據寄存器,斷電之後會消失,而ROM不會因為斷電而丟失數據的!